How to fill out DG classification for DAC:

01
Identify the type of substance: Determine the exact nature of the substance you are classifying for DG (Dangerous Goods) purposes. This can include flammable liquids, gases, corrosive materials, or other hazardous substances.
02
Refer to the classification regulations: Consult the relevant regulations, such as the International Maritime Dangerous Goods (IMDG) Code or the International Air Transport Association (IATA) Dangerous Goods Regulations. These regulations provide guidelines and criteria for the classification of dangerous goods.
03
Determine the appropriate class and division: Based on the characteristics of the substance, determine the appropriate class and division within the DG classification system. This will help in accurately labeling and transporting the substance.
04
Consider subsidiary risks: Some substances may pose additional risks, known as subsidiary risks. Identify any subsidiary risks associated with the substance and incorporate them into the final DG classification.
05
Use the correct labels and markings: Once you have determined the DG classification, use the appropriate labels, placards, and markings on the packaging or containers. These help to communicate the potential hazards and ensure proper handling during transport.
06
Provide accurate documentation: Complete the required documentation, such as a DG shipping declaration, to provide accurate information about the DG classification of the substance. This documentation ensures compliance with transport regulations and facilitates the safe handling and transportation of the dangerous goods.
